Tony Thrash, 67, beloved husband, brother, father and grandfather departed this life on September 17 th after an extended illness.

Tony was born in Bermuda on June 15, 1954, the oldest child of Arnold and Louise Thrash. He moved to Hampton with his family as a child, and eventually became big brother to four siblings. Tony grew up in Hampton, graduating from Kecoughtan High School in 1972. He met the love of his life, Susan Sirota Risley, in 1989 and they married in September 1991. During his career as "the parts guy" he was employed, and highly respected, by most Chevrolet dealerships in the Peninsula/Williamsburg area. He finished his career at Hampton Chevrolet, retiring earlier this year.

Tony loved listening to and making music and was an accomplished guitar player. He enjoyed stamp-collecting and restoring classic automobiles, in particular his 1986 MGB. He was a huge Beatles, Yankees and Redskins fan, loved a cold beer and hanging out with family and friends. He and Sue enjoyed traveling and according to his grandchildren "Poppie" made the best waffles around.

He was preceded in death by his parents and his brother, Charlie Thrash. He is survived by his wife of 30 years Susan, his stepson Jason (Rose) Risley, and two grandchildren Olivia and Henry. Also surviving are brothers Mark Thrash of Falls Church and Eugene Thrash of Kansas City, and sister Linda (Steven) Thrash Hemler of Culpeper. He is also survived by two nieces and four nephews.
